+/* Configuration Constants */
+
+#define INA226_BUS_DEFAULT		                PX4_I2C_BUS_EXPANSION
+#define INA226_BASEADDR 	                    0x41 /* 7-bit address. 8-bit address is 0x41 */
+#define INA226_DEVICE_PATH	                  "/dev/ina226"
+
+/* INA226 Registers addresses */
+
+#define INA226_REG_CONFIGURATION             (0x00)
+#define INA226_REG_SHUNTVOLTAGE              (0x01)
+#define INA226_REG_BUSVOLTAGE                (0x02)
+#define INA226_REG_POWER                     (0x03)
+#define INA226_REG_CURRENT                   (0x04)
+#define INA226_REG_CALIBRATION               (0x05)
+#define INA226_REG_MASKENABLE                (0x06)
+#define INA226_REG_ALERTLIMIT                (0x07)
+#define INA226_MFG_ID                        (0xfe)
+#define INA226_MFG_DIEID                     (0xff)
+
+#define INA226_MFG_ID_TI                     (0x5449) // TI
+#define INA226_MFG_DIE                       (0x2260) // INA2260
+
+/* INA226 Configuration Register */
+
+#define INA226_MODE_SHIFTS                   (0)
+#define INA226_MODE_MASK                     (7 << INA226_MODE_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_MODE_SHUTDOWN                 (0 << INA226_MODE_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_MODE_SHUNT_TRIG               (1 << INA226_MODE_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_MODE_BUS_TRIG                 (2 << INA226_MODE_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_MODE_SHUNT_BUS_TRIG           (3 << INA226_MODE_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_MODE_ADC_OFF                  (4 << INA226_MODE_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_MODE_SHUNT_CONT               (5 << INA226_MODE_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_MODE_BUS_CONT                 (6 << INA226_MODE_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_MODE_SHUNT_BUS_CONT           (7 << INA226_MODE_SHIFTS)
+
+#define IN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S                  (3)
+#define INA226_VSHCT_MASK                    (7 << IN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VSHCT_140US                   (0 << IN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VSHCT_204US                   (1 << IN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VSHCT_332US                   (2 << IN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VSHCT_588US                   (3 << IN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VSHCT_1100US                  (4 << IN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VSHCT_2116US                  (5 << IN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VSHCT_4156US                  (6 << IN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VSHCT_8244US                  (7 << INA226_VSHCT_SHIFTS)
+
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S                 (6)
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_MASK                   (7 << IN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_140US                  (0 << IN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_204US                  (1 << IN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_332US                  (2 << IN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_588US                  (3 << IN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_1100US                 (4 << IN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_2116US                 (5 << IN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_4156US                 (6 << IN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_VBUSCT_8244US                 (7 << INA226_VBUSCT_SHIFTS)
+
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S                (9)
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_MASK                  (7 << IN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_1                     (0 << IN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_4                     (1 << IN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_16                    (2 << IN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_64                    (3 << IN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_128                   (4 << IN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_256                   (5 << IN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_512                   (6 << IN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S)
+#define INA226_AVERAGES_1024                  (7 << INA226_AVERAGES_SHIFTS)
+
+#define INA226_CONFIG (INA226_MODE_SHUNT_BUS_CONT | INA226_VSHCT_588US | INA226_VBUSCT_588US | INA226_AVERAGES_64)
+
+#define INA226_RST                            (1 << 15)
+
+/* INA226 Enable / Mask Register */
+
+#define INA226_LEN                           (1 << 0)
+#define INA226_APOL                          (1 << 1)
+#define INA226_OVF                           (1 << 2)
+#define INA226_CVRF                          (1 << 3)
+#define INA226_AFF                           (1 << 4)
+
+#define INA226_CNVR                          (1 << 10)
+#define INA226_POL                           (1 << 11)
+#define INA226_BUL                           (1 << 12)
+#define INA226_BOL                           (1 << 13)
+#define INA226_SUL                           (1 << 14)
+#define INA226_SOL                           (1 << 15)
+
+#define INA226_CONVERSION_INTERVAL 	          (100000-7) /* 100 ms / 10 Hz */
+#define MAX_CURRENT                           164.0f    /* 164 Amps */
+#define DN_MAX                                32768.0f  /* 2^15 */
+#define INA226_CONST                          0.00512f  /* is an internal fixed value used to ensure scaling is maintained properly  */
+#define INA226_SHUNT                          0.0005f   /* Shunt is 500 uOhm */
+#define INA226_VSCALE                         0.00125f  /* LSB of voltage is 1.25 mV  */
+
